Pradesh

pruh-DAYSH

Pradesh (noun) means a state or administrative territory within India (used as part of names like Uttar Pradesh or Madhya Pradesh). Example: “The word "Pradesh" appears in the names of several Indian states.”

noun
1
A state or administrative territory within India (used as part of names like Uttar Pradesh or Madhya Pradesh).
"The word "Pradesh" appears in the names of several Indian states."

Etymology

From Hindi "pradesh," itself from Sanskrit "pradesha," meaning "region" or "province."

Origin: Sanskrit

What does "Pradesh" mean in Indian state names?

Pradesh refers to a state or administrative territory within India, and it appears as part of official names like Uttar Pradesh or Madhya Pradesh. It functions similarly to the word 'state' or 'province' when naming these regions.

Is Pradesh used on its own or only as part of a name?

Pradesh is almost always used as part of a compound name, such as Uttar Pradesh or Madhya Pradesh, rather than standing alone. It denotes the type of administrative territory rather than naming a specific place by itself.

Is Pradesh the same as a country?

No, a Pradesh is a state or administrative territory within India, not an independent country. India itself is made up of multiple such states and territories, several of which use 'Pradesh' in their names.
